Output ffac1983fa82b7bd9856e9e50223ef3524efd898a5f5de71b3ec7e42daf6bc0d:4

value
31680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16b1fb231106f66c9e47404fe04740486e00c1d OP_EQUAL
address
3NEvHoGiqNzgpQ6qtTKfqy2fQQ6aSzFNks
transaction
ffac1983fa82b7bd9856e9e50223ef3524efd898a5f5de71b3ec7e42daf6bc0d
confirmations
421479
spent
true